Abstract

We treat theoretically Shapiro steps in tunnel Josephson junctions with spatially alternating critical current density. Explicit analytical formulas for the width of the first integer (normal) and half-integer (anomalous) Shapiro steps are derived for short junctions. We develop a coarse-graining approach, which describes Shapiro steps in the voltage-current curves of the asymmetric grain boundaries in yttrium barium copper oxide thin films and different superconductor-ferromagnet-superconductor Josephson-type heterostructures.
